How to Fix Steam Games Not Launching: A Complete Troubleshooting Guide
Steam is one of the most popular gaming platforms in the world—but even the best services run into issues. One of the most frustrating problems gamers face is when Steam games refuse to launch. Whether your game crashes immediately, doesn't respond, or won’t open at all, the issue can usually be fixed with a few simple steps.
In this guide, we’ll walk you through the most common causes and effective solutions to get your games running again.
1. Restart Steam and Your PC
Before diving into more complex fixes, start with the basics.
Why it helps
Temporary background conflicts or stuck processes can prevent games from launching.
How to do it
Close Steam completely (right-click in the system tray → Exit)
Restart your computer
Launch Steam again and try to run the game
This simple step often resolves the issue.
2. Run Steam as Administrator
Some games require admin permissions to access system files.
How to do it
Right-click the Steam shortcut
Select Run as administrator
Try launching the game again.
3. Verify Integrity of Game Files
Corrupted or missing game files are the most common cause of launch problems.
Steps
Open Steam Library
Right-click your game → Properties
Go to Installed Files
Click Verify integrity of game files
Steam will scan and repair any damaged files.
4. Update Your Graphics Drivers
Outdated GPU drivers can prevent games from launching or cause crashes.
Update using:
NVIDIA GeForce Experience
AMD Radeon Software
Intel Driver & Support Assistant
After updating, restart your PC.
5. Install or Repair Required Game Dependencies
Many games require additional software such as:
Microsoft Visual C++ Redistributables
DirectX
.NET Framework
Steam often installs them automatically, but you can reinstall them manually.
Find them in:
SteamLibrary/steamapps/common/YourGame/_CommonRedist/
Run the setup files and repair or reinstall.
6. Disable Antivirus or Whitelist Steam
Some antivirus programs block game executables, preventing them from starting.
Try:
Temporarily disabling real-time protection
Adding Steam and the game folder to the antivirus whitelist or exclusions list
Make sure you trust the source before disabling antivirus features.
7. Update Windows
System updates can affect graphics, drivers, and compatibility.
Steps
Open Settings
Go to Windows Update
Click Check for updates
Install everything and restart.
8. Disable Steam Overlay or Other Overlays
Overlays like Discord, NVIDIA, or Steam can sometimes interfere with game launching.
Disable Steam Overlay
Open Steam Settings
Go to In-Game
Uncheck Enable the Steam Overlay while in-game
Try also turning off:
Discord Overlay
NVIDIA GeForce Overlay
Xbox Game Bar
9. Move the Game to a Different Drive
Rarely, a failing or full HDD/SSD may cause launch failures.
Steps
Steam → Settings → Storage
Select the game → Move
This can fix slow-loading or damaged disk sectors.
10. Reinstall the Game (Last Resort)
If nothing else works:
Right-click the game → Manage → Uninstall
Restart Steam
Reinstall the game
This often resolves persistent issues.
Conclusion
Steam games not launching can be annoying, but most causes are easy to fix. By following the steps above—from verifying game files to updating drivers—you can usually solve the problem without needing technical support.
If the issue persists, check the game's Steam forum or support page, as some titles have specific known issues or required patches.
